Ana drew a map of the Panama Canal. In the scale Ana used for the map, 4 centimeters represents 20 kilometers. The actual length

of the Panama Canal is 82 kilometers. What is the length in centimeters of the Panama Canal on Ana’s map? Be sure to use the correct place value

Answer:

According to the map, the length of the canal is 16.4 centimeters.

Step-by-step explanation:

If the real length of Panama Canal = 20 kilometers

and the canal's length on the map = 4 centimeters

Then, the scale factor is \frac{\text{Length of canal on map}}{\text{Actual length of canal}}

= \frac{4}{20}

= \frac{1}{5}

If the actual length of the Panama Canal = 82 kilometers

The length of the canal on the map = Actual length × Scale factor

= 82\times \frac{1}{5}

= 16.4 centimeters

So, the canal's length on the map is 16.4 centimeters.
